Output 21dfbc73bec56f56e2992f6b6284ae81a603510023b4bb29e941872e7d487e5e:0

value
314960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ead576a6609566f037eea158123b2a91815fac5c OP_EQUALVERIFY OP_CHECKSIG
address
1NQgqbFzR6e7mDrrw179Aw4XuzovP8oZTW
transaction
21dfbc73bec56f56e2992f6b6284ae81a603510023b4bb29e941872e7d487e5e
spent
true